To help whet your appetite for Sunday’s clash with the Mariners in Gosford (kick-off at 2pm WST, watch live on Paramount+), we’ve rustled up our regular pre-match smorgasboard of sliced and diced stats, facts and historical trivia.

In terms of our most memorable trip to Gosford, it’s impossible to go past the 2012 Preliminary Final when Jacob Burns fired home the winning penalty in a dramatic shootout to book the club’s first ever A-League Grand Final appearance.

Glory frontman Bruno Fornaroli is currently the most fouled player in the A-League having been challenged illegally on 11 occasions in the opening two rounds.

Almost 50% of all goals in the A-League so far this season have been scored in the final 15 minutes of each half.
(31-45 mins – 22%, 76-90 mins – 26%).

The 11 games played across the league so far this term have yielded an exact split of home and away wins (both 36%).
The average number of goals per game has been 2.45, with both teams scoring in 55% of the fixtures.

Glory have won on five of their previous 24 A-League visits to Central Coast Stadium, with the Mariners claiming maximum points on 15 occasions.
The five most recent of those trips have yielded three wins and two draws for the men in purple.

The highest overall scorer in this fixture is Matt Simon (8), with Glory’s Andy Keogh second on six.
